Masculinity and Femininity Myths and Relationship Roles

Society has many preconceived ideas about gender roles that can limit individuals' ability to express themselves authentically. These myths are often based on outdated stereotypes and expectations that no longer reflect reality.

Men are expected to be strong, aggressive, and successful while women are supposed to be submissive, nurturing, and domestic.

These societal norms can restrict both genders from pursuing their true passions and interests.

Men are pressured to conform to traditional masculine traits such as being stoic and emotionless, which can lead them to bottle up their feelings and suppress their emotional intelligence. This can damage personal relationships and hinder their ability to connect deeply with others. On the other hand, women are expected to prioritize family and caregiving, which may prevent them from achieving professional success or developing personal ambitions outside of the home.

Another way that societal myths can constrain self-expression is through relationship dynamics. The idea that men should provide for and protect women, while women should submit to male authority, can create an unequal dynamic in relationships. This can lead to resentment and tension between partners who feel trapped by gender roles.

There are cultural beliefs that certain expressions of intimacy are only acceptable within specific contexts (e.g., kissing before marriage). These expectations can stifle spontaneity and creativity in romantic encounters.

To break free from these constraints, individuals must challenge societal norms and explore what it means to be truly authentic. This requires a willingness to step outside of rigid gender boxes and engage in open communication about relationship goals and desires. It also involves recognizing that sex is not limited to heteronormative practices but includes exploring different forms of sexual expression, including BDSM, kink, and non-monogamy.

Society's outdated views on gender identity have created unnecessary limitations on individual expression. By challenging these ideas and embracing diverse forms of love and intimacy, we can unlock our true potential and live more fulfilling lives.
